DA07 VRM is a 2007 Mercedes-benz Slk in Silver with a 2,746c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 23 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 73.9%.

Across all 2007 Mercedes-benz Slk models, the average MOT pass rate is 80.0% with a typical mileage of 51,290 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Mercedes-benz Slk f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 28,060 recorded failures. If you're considering buying DA07 VRM,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Mercedes-benz Slk typically stays on UK roads for around 29 years. At 19 years old, this Mercedes-benz Slk is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
